#9c262d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9c262d is composed of 61.2% red, 14.9% green and 17.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 75.6% magenta, 71.2% yellow and 38.8% black. It has a hue angle of 356.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 38%. #9c262d color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4c5a with #390000. Closest websafe color is: #993333.

Shades and Tints of #9c262d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e0304 is the darkest color, while #fffd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#9c262d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#685a5b is the less saturated color, while #c1010c is the most saturated one.
